About The Position

The CareIQ Service Coordinator provides administrative customer service and file management assistance to claimants, providers, claims professionals, and case managers regarding new and ongoing ancillary healthcare services. Utilizing proprietary systems and training, a CareIQ Service Coordinator will provide excellent telephonic and written customer service to both inbound and outbound customers. This role operates with a high focus on accuracy, urgency, and communication to ensure that services are completed on schedule and without interruption. A wired connection to your modem from a broadband internet network with a minimum bandwidth of at least 3 Mbps is required for this position. This is a remote position, but candidates must reside and work in the Eastern or Central time zone for business continuity with the management team.

Responsibilities

  • Provide telephonic customer service in an inbound and outbound high-volume call-center environment
  • Complete accurate data review and entry
  • Request and review treatment and appointment documentation to verify completion and accuracy
  • Administrative review of claim referral orders, authorization, appointment notes and reports, ensuring alignment of pending and completed services
  • Update all case stakeholders on a regular basis
  • Type and proofread reports and correspondence via email and management systems
  • Transcribe correspondence/reports from dictation
  • Use problem solving and critical thinking skills to ensure daily scheduling challenges do not cause delays in securing appointments
  • Meet departmental production and quality performance expectations
  • Additional duties as assigned
